Summary
We talk the ghost of Anne Boleyn, Queen of England before Henry VIII chopped off her head, with the marvellous Tracy Borman.
Where can Anne Boleyn's ghost be seen? What form does it take? And why does she haunt us so? Get ready for carriages pulled by headless horses, spooky palaces, a weird floating cylinder thing...and a single moment in history that has haunted England, and now Britain's, imagination for hundreds of years.

| 1:05.0 | On a dark October night in 1817, Edmund Lenthal Swift, a poet, lawyer and master of the |
| 1:19.3 | jewel office, was dining with his family in what had once been the rooms occupied by Henry the 8th's ill-fated wife and Berlin in the Tower of London. |
| 1:30.0 | The gentlemanly Edmond was in the act of offering a glass of wine and water to his wife when she paused and exclaimed, |
| 1:39.0 | Good God! What is that? A cylindrical figure, like a glass tube had appeared, hovering between the ceiling and the table. |
| 1:49.7 | His contents, wrote Swift afterwards, seemed to be a dense fluid, white and pale azure like the |
| 1:57.2 | gathering of a summer cloud and incessantly rolling and mingling within the cylinder. This ghostly object moved slowly up the table |
| 2:07.1 | before pausing over his wife's shoulder. She screamed out, oh Christ it has seized me. |
